1. Season the steak with salt and pepper. Heat the canola oil in a deep skillet over medium-high heat until hot and sear the meat until browned on both sides (4 minutes per side). Add the stock, onion and bay leaves to cook with the beef. Bring the mixture to a boil then lower the heat and braise the meat, covered, for 1 + Β½ hours, until soften.

Recipe. Step 1: The Meat. Earlier in the day, place the chuck steak in a large pot with the stock, salt, bay leaf and onion half. Bring to boil, lower to a simmer, cover and cook for 1 1/2 to 2 hours, or until tender. Remove the meat to a dish to cool, slightly, remove the onion and bay leaf, and reserve the stock.

Remove the beef to a bowl, reserving the broth, and set aside to cool. When cool enough to handle, shred the beef with your fingers and set aside. While the beef is simmering, place the onion, tomatoes, tomatillos and chiles in a food processor or blender and puree, adding a little water if necessary. Heat the oil in a large pot over medium.

Hilachas has its roots in traditional Mayan cuisine, which dates back thousands of years. The dish evolved over time with the influences of Spanish and European culinary traditions. It has become an iconic Guatemalan dish that represents the country's culinary heritage and cultural identity. Ingredients and Preparation

How to Make Guatemalan Hilachas: In a large pot, boil the flank steak in about 12 cups of water with 1 tsp of salt and 2 bay leaves for 2 hours. Ensure that the meat is always submerged in the water. If a lot of the water evaporates within the 2 hours, add the remaining 6 cups of water. Ensure to also remove the scum from the top of the water.

Place the beef in an instant pot with water, two garlic cloves, and a pinch of salt and pepper. Secure the lid, and cook for 90 minutes at high pressure. Let the pressure release naturally. Take the beef out of the pot, place it on a plate, and let it sit until cooled. Set aside one cup of boiled water for the stew.

Hilachas is a Guatemalan shredded beef stew dish. Ingredients other than shredded beef include vegetables like potatoes and carrots, garlic, and onions. It also contains peppers and a tomato tomatillo sauce. The typical hilachas recipe is mildly spicy, but certain variations are spicier like specific Mexican recipes.
